Ethanol or something else?
Ok, so this problem w/ my '00 ex coupe won't go away... Sometimes when I start it, it acts like I let go of the key too early and it stumbles on itself for like 5-10 seconds and then revs up to the either cold or normal idle speed. It doesn't matter if it's cold or warm out and it doesn't matter if the engine is cold or warm, it does it randomly. At first I thought it was a tune up needed, so I changed plugs, wires, cap, rotor and PCV valve. Seemed to help for a while then it kept doing it. So eventually I changed the fuel filter... Again seemed to help for a short while but it's still doing it. It got bad in the last few weeks so I decided to change the fuel filter again. This new filter didn't seem to make any difference. Could this just be my car disliking the ethanol in the gas here in NY or could it be something else? The car has done this since I got it almost 3 years ago and it's really aggrivating that I can't figure out what it is. I even talked to my dad's mechanic and he said that I've done everything he would check.
I'm tempted to take it to him and have him look at it but I'm kinda broke atm, so looks like I'm gonna have to live with it unless someone on here has any ideas. Thanks in advance guys.

Check for CEL codes (see link in my signature).
Pull the plugs one at a time and inspect them. Do any look fouled?
Is the engine idling to spec? Have you tried cleaning the IACV?
Is the ignition timing set to spec with a timing gun?
Have you tried a Seafoam treatment in the gas tank and through the brake booster vacuum line?
Any other engine problems?

I actually just checked for CEL's today... My friend lent me his code reader and I got nothing. I checked the plugs a couple months ago and they looked fine.
Sometimes the car idle's at the right RPM but other times it idles low and the car shakes like it's going to stall (~500 rpms on the tach, maybe a little lower). And occasionally it does surge a little, it's really only noticable if my radio is off and I can barely hear it, but it is slightly surging at idle sometimes.
I haven't checked the timing with a light but I noticed that the code reader said it was like 30 degrees advance when it was cold idling and around 12-13 degrees advance at idle after it warmed up on my ride home today. I haven't tried the seafoam treatment.
Other than this, the car is great... it's just this one annoying thing that I can't figure out.

Well, I cleaned the IACV after work today, it was kinda dirty. Looked like the screen was covered in carbon. I also did the seafoam treatment and it smoked for a bit but not for too long. Probably like a minute or two tops as I drove down the road. I put between 1/3-1/2 of the can in the brake vacuum hose and put the rest of the can in the gas tank.
